Sir Jim Ratcliffe is set to attend Man United vs Tottenham match at the weekend

According to the PA news agency, Sir Jim Ratcliffe will watch his first Manchester United game this weekend as the Red Devils take on Tottenham at Old Trafford.

After agreeing to purchase 25% shares of the Premier League club, this is the first time Ratcliffe will be attending a Manchester United game.

Since the announcement of the deal, Sir David Brailsford, Director of Sports at INEOS, has attended every Manchester United game. Sir Jim Ratcliffe is also expected to attend matches regularly.

Ratcliffe and Brailsford have made an effort to get to know the players, the manager and the staff by visiting the Carrington training facility last week.

Along with members of other teams and backstage personnel, the two met with the managers of the men’s and women’s teams, Erik ten Hag and Marc Skinner, respectively.

Erik Ten Hag now has the perfect opportunity to show the new people in charge of the club that he is the right man to take the club forward. Against Spurs at the weekend, United have the perfect opportunity to regain form and start salvaging their season.

With eight points more than the Red Devils, who are presently ranked eighth with 31 points, Tottenham are presently sitting in fifth place in the Premier League standings.

A win against Spurs will give United the opportunity to close the gap against a direct rival who are also fighting for a top four place this season.

After win against Wigan in the FA Cup on Monday, ten Hag will be hoping his team take that momentum and show it against Spurs in the league.
